What Can You Do With a Zoology Degree?
A zoology degree opens doors to studying animals at every scale, from genes and cells to populations and ecosystems. Many students choose zoology because it combines fieldwork, laboratory methods, and a scientific framework for understanding animal biology, behavior, and conservation. The degree can prepare you for hands-on roles in zoos and aquariums, for research positions in universities and government agencies, or for applied careers in environmental consulting, wildlife management, and the biotech industry. Understanding what you can do with a zoology degree requires looking beyond job titles to the skills employers want: data analysis, experimental design, and ecological literacy. This article outlines realistic career paths, education and credential steps, practical skills to highlight, and how to translate your zoology training into a competitive career in the modern job market without overstating outcomes.
What kinds of careers can a zoology degree lead to?
Zoology graduates find work in a surprisingly broad set of sectors. Traditional roles include zoologist or wildlife biologist working on species monitoring, habitat assessments, and population studies for government agencies or NGOs. Zoos and aquariums hire graduates as animal care technicians, curators, or education staff, where husbandry and enrichment are central. Conservation organizations need field ecologists and project managers for habitat restoration and species recovery programs. Beyond those, private environmental consulting firms employ zoologists for impact assessments, mitigation planning, and regulatory compliance. In research settings, zoologists contribute to lab-based projects in physiology, genetics, or disease ecology—often requiring advanced degrees. Finally, science communication, museum curation, and wildlife rehabilitation provide alternative but related career routes. Each path values slightly different combinations of coursework, field experience, and professional credentials, so matching your interests to realistic entry roles is key.
Which skills and coursework matter most for employers?
Employers hiring graduates with a zoology degree typically look for a mix of technical, analytical, and interpersonal skills. Core coursework that matters includes animal physiology, ecology, evolution, behavior, and taxonomy; practical lab classes in genetics, microscopy, and molecular methods; and field methods courses teaching survey techniques, mark–recapture, and telemetry. Quantitative skills—statistics, experimental design, and basic programming or data analysis in R or Python—are increasingly essential for jobs in research and consulting. Practical competencies such as GIS mapping, species identification, animal handling, and permit compliance can set applicants apart. Soft skills matter too: written and oral communication, grant-writing basics, project coordination, and teamwork are often decisive in smaller organizations where staff wear multiple hats. Tailoring your elective choices and projects to the specific career cluster you want will make your CV more relevant to employers.
Do you need a graduate degree or certifications to advance?
The necessity of postgraduate study depends on your target career. Entry-level positions in animal care, public education, or field technician roles frequently accept bachelor’s degree holders with strong practical experience. For research scientist positions, university faculty jobs, and many supervisory roles in conservation and government, a master’s degree or PhD is often required. Graduate study provides depth in experimental methods, data analysis, and publication experience that employers in academia and high-level research expect. Professional certifications and licenses—such as permits for wildlife handling, veterinary technician credentials, or state conservation officer training—can be crucial for specialized positions. Short courses in wildlife rehabilitation, zookeeper training programs, or GIS certificates are practical ways to upskill without a full degree. Consider the return on investment: advanced degrees boost qualifications but also demand time, funding, and a clear career plan.
How can you gain experience and stand out as an applicant?
Practical experience frequently outweighs grades when hiring for many zoology roles. Internships, seasonal technician positions, and volunteer work with field research projects, rehabilitation centers, or reputable zoos are invaluable for building hands-on skills and professional networks. Participating in undergraduate research, publishing a poster or paper, and presenting at conferences strengthens your candidacy for graduate programs and research jobs. Certifications in CPR, animal handling, or pesticide application (for certain conservation roles) can broaden eligibility. Employers also value demonstrable soft skills: list team-based projects, leadership in student organizations, and public outreach in your application. Building a portfolio—field notes, data visualizations, or educational materials—can make abstract skills concrete for hiring managers. Consistent networking with alumni, professors, and local conservation groups often uncovers opportunities not widely advertised.
Typical salary ranges and job outlook for zoology graduates
Salaries for zoology degree holders vary widely by role, education level, employer type, and geography. Entry-level animal care positions and seasonal field technician roles tend toward the lower end of the pay scale, while research scientists, environmental consultants, and senior management roles command higher salaries—especially with graduate degrees. The U.S. Bureau of Labor Statistics reports that roles like zoologists and wildlife biologists have a median wage that fluctuates with experience and sector, while private-sector consultants and specialized researchers may earn substantially more. The table below summarizes approximate U.S. salary ranges and typical education requirements to give a realistic sense of what different career paths pay; actual earnings depend on location, employer, and experience.
| Role | Typical Education | Approximate U.S. Annual Pay Range | Job Outlook |
|---|---|---|---|
| Zookeeper / Aquarist | Bachelor’s or certificate | $30,000–$50,000 | Stable to modest growth |
| Wildlife Biologist / Zoologist | Bachelor’s to Master’s | $45,000–$90,000 | Moderate (varies regionally) |
| Research Scientist (academia / industry) | Master’s to PhD | $60,000–$120,000+ | Competitive, favorable for specializations |
| Environmental Consultant | Bachelor’s to Master’s | $55,000–$100,000 | Good demand in regulated sectors |
| Conservation Manager / Officer | Bachelor’s to Master’s | $40,000–$80,000 | Steady demand tied to public funding |
| Science Educator / Outreach | Bachelor’s to Master’s | $35,000–$75,000 | Stable; opportunities in informal education |
How to leverage a zoology degree beyond traditional roles
A zoology degree develops analytical thinking, data literacy, and project management—skills that translate to many nontraditional careers. Graduates often move into environmental policy, regulatory affairs, public health (especially disease ecology), science communication, grant management, and even tech-adjacent roles like data analysis for biodiversity informatics. Employers in biotechnology and pharmaceuticals value biological training combined with lab skills, while NGOs and international development agencies need experts who can design monitoring programs or evaluate conservation outcomes. To pivot, emphasize transferable skills on your resume—quantitative analysis, GIS, grant writing, stakeholder engagement—and gain targeted experience through short courses or internships. Ultimately, a zoology degree is a flexible foundation: by intentionally building complementary skills, you can access a wide array of meaningful and sustainable careers in both the public and private sectors.
